Synopsis:

FINALIST: American Book Fest Best Book Award 2023 - Business: Career

Interruptions and disruptions are a threshold to uncharted territory. You can learn to navigate uncertain transitions - and to flourish in times of unrelenting change.

This book offers readers a practical framework for navigating life's inevitable turning points, thresholds and transitions - at work, at home and in between. Drawing upon more than a decade of research and work with established and emerging leaders across the globe, leadership consultant, Joan P. Ball invites you to reimagine your relationship with uncertainty and recognize the creative potential that exists in the messy middle between life's inevitable What Now? Moments and what comes next.

Stop, Ask, Explore is a lively and eye-opening book that will allow you to more effectively engage interruptions and disruptions and develop the experimental mindset needed to flourish in an era of unrelenting and exponential change. Discover the power of curiosity, wayfinding, and discernment to make sense of uncharted territory and learn to thrive in times of uncertainty.

About the Author:

Joan P. Ball is a tenured associate professor of Marketing at St. Johns University in New York City, a researcher and a leadership coach. Joan works with emerging and established leaders to help them learn to navigate flux, build resilience and develop an experimental mindset when faced with tricky transitions. She is the founder of WOMB Service Design Lab, a research consultancy where she works with individuals, teams and organizations to develop new tools and approaches to help leader navigate uncertain transitions and teach others to do the same. She has worked with people and teams at companies like Verizon Media, Capital One, Herman Miller, and New York City's Centre for Social Innovation.
